Breaking into NASCAR: The Path of Brendan Gaughan
Transitioning from regional competition to NASCAR’s national stages represented a significant leap for Brendan Gaughan. The sport’s top series demand not only speed, but also a deep understanding of aerodynamics, race craft, and the ability to work closely with crew chiefs and engineers. Gaughan’s approach to this transition reflected a combination of natural talent and a willingness to embrace varied equipment and teams. In the years that followed, Brendan Gaughan established himself as a versatile racer capable of contesting events across NASCAR’s diverse divisions, from the Xfinity Series to the Cup Series, and notably within the Camping World Truck Series as well. Such breadth of experience contributed to a distinctive resume that showcased reliability, adaptability, and a fighting spirit—qualities that endeared him to the sport’s fans and fellow competitors alike.

Frequently Asked Questions about Brendan Gaughan
Q: Who is Brendan Gaughan?
A: Brendan Gaughan is a American racing driver known for competing in NASCAR’s Cup, Xfinity, and Truck Series, recognised for his versatility, endurance, and engaging presence both on and off the track.
Q: What series did Brendan Gaughan compete in?
A: He competed across multiple NASCAR series, most notably the Xfinity and Truck Series, with appearances in the Cup Series as part of his broader racing career.
